Which of the following are the main functions of the subcutaneous layer in the integumentary system?
A
Synthesis of vitamin D
B
Insulation and energy storage
C
Production of sweat
D
Protection against UV radiation

Understand the role of the subcutaneous layer: The subcutaneous layer, also known as the hypodermis, is the deepest layer of the skin in the integumentary system. It primarily consists of fat and connective tissue.
Identify the main functions of the subcutaneous layer: The subcutaneous layer is responsible for insulation, which helps maintain body temperature, and energy storage, as it stores fat that can be used as energy.
Differentiate between the functions of the subcutaneous layer and other skin layers: The synthesis of vitamin D occurs in the epidermis when exposed to sunlight, while sweat production is a function of sweat glands located in the dermis.
Consider the protection against UV radiation: This function is mainly attributed to the epidermis, which contains melanin that helps protect against UV damage.
Conclude the main functions of the subcutaneous layer: Based on the understanding of its composition and role, the subcutaneous layer's primary functions are insulation and energy storage.
